Research subject. The distribution patterns of rare earth elements (REE), as well as Y and Th, in the grains of polychromous zircons from the restitogenic ultramafic rocks of the Shaman massif (Eastern Transbaikalia). This massif is a steeply inclined protrusion that is part of the eastern branch of the Baikal-Muya ophiolite belt.Materials and methods. 31 zircon grains 100–150 μm in size were isolated from a composite sample of harzburgites and dunites with a total weight of 4 kg for their subsequent U-Pb isotope dating. These analyzes were performed by the LA-ICP-MS method by scanning along straight profiles on the plane of sections of representative zircon grains.Results. All zircon grains from the general collection are characterized by a rounded shape, a rough surface, microfracturing, a weak cathodoluminescent glow to a complete absence, and an irregular oscillatory zoning. In some grains, microinclusions of epigenetic minerals, such as quartz, mica, etc. were found. It was previously determined that, within the entire collection of zircon grains, the values of their age, as well as U and Th contents, vary across rather wide intervals (3049–502 Ma), the reasons for which are the subject of discussions. The LA-ICP-MS scanning over the profiles of representative zircon grains from the general collection showed that REE, Th, and Y are distributed highly unevenly, occasionally showing signs of zoning. It is assumed that the zircons found in the ultramafic rocks of this massif are a relict phase and appeared as a result of the transformation of very ancient (more than 3 billion years old) juvenile crystals of this mineral, which had been originally located in the upper mantle protolith.Conclusions. Transformations of juvenile zircons and their transformation into a relict phase occurred in the process of partial melting of the protolith, during which they underwent thermal action (annealing), chemical resorption, as well as disturbances in their U-Pb systems, which caused uneven “rejuvenation” of their isotopic age. It is also assumed that the revealed geochemical heterogeneity of relict zircons was mainly due to the later redistribution of trace elements with the simultaneous formation of microinclusions of epigenetic minerals in the process of infiltration along microcracks into ultramafic rocks, precipitated by acidic melts.

In this paper γµ -open sets and γµ -closed sets in a GTS (X, µ) have been studied, where γµ is an operation from µ to P(X). In general, collection of γµ -open sets is smaller than the collection of µ-open sets. The condition under which both are same are also established here. Some properties of such sets have been discussed. Some closure like operators are also defined and their properties are discussed. The relation between similar types of closure operators on the GTS (X, µ) has been established. The condition under which the newly defined closure like operator is a Kuratowski closure operator is given. We have also defined a generalized type of closed sets termed as γµ -generalized closed set with the help of this newly defined closure operator and discussed some basic properties of such sets. As an application, we have introduced some weak separation axioms and discussed some of their properties. Finally, we have shown some preservation theorems of such generalized concepts.

Big data analytics is becoming more and more popular every day as a tool for evaluating large volumes of data on demand. Apache Hadoop, Spark, Storm, and Flink are four of the most widely used big data processing frameworks. Although all four architectures support big data analysis, they vary in how they are used and the infrastructure that supports it. This paper defines a general collection of main performance metrics, which include Processing Time, CPU Use, Latency, Execution Time, Performance, Scalability, and Fault-tolerance, and contrasting the four big data architectures against these KPIs in a literature review. When compared to Apache Hadoop and Apache Storm frameworks for non-real-time results, Spark was found to be the winner over multiple KPIs, including processing time, CPU usage, Latency, Execution time, and Scalability. In terms of processing time, CPU consumption, latency, execution time, and performance, Flink surpassed Apache Spark and Apache Storm architectures.

In the fall of 2018, I was asked to calculate the value of Grand Valley State University’s (GVSU) general collection (defined as everything except Special Collections and University Archives) as part of risk mitigation planning and updating insurance coverage. Records indicated that our collection’s value was last calculated 11 years earlier, and we lacked both written documentation and institutional memory regarding the process used to calculate that value. While there is a fairly significant body of knowledge around calculating the value of monographs, I struggled to find guidance on calculating the monetary value FDLP collections. There is a robust body of scholarship on promoting the intrinsic value of being a member of the FDLP to library administration and other stakeholders, but very few of them focus on detailed financial benefits of tangible collections.

The Paleontological Collection (PalCo) is one of partial collections of the Finnish Museum of Natural History Luomus. General principles and guidelines for the collections are defined in the General Collection Policy of Luomus. The PalCo Policy is subordinate to the General Collection Policy of Luomus, clarifying its content with reference to the special characteristics of the paleontological collections. The PalCo includes fossil plant, invertebrate and vertebrate specimens worldwide in scope and from all geologic ages to support Finnish research and educational projects. The coverage emphasizes Paleozoic and Quaternary specimens from Finland, the Baltic countries and Scandinavia. The PalCo Policy defines the purpose of the collections, the objectives, the distribution of responsibilities for collection management and maintenance in the organisation, and the principles of collection accumulation, preservation, accessibility and use.

The purpose of this study was to see the procedure of weeding library materials in the general collection room at the Halu Oleo Kendari University Library. The study used the concept of weeding procedures by Yulia (2010: 937) and the research method used in this study was descriptive qualitative research methods. The technique of determining information in this study was purposive sampling with 3 informants. The data techniques used in this research are observation, interview and documentation. The results showed that the procedure of weeding library materials in the general collection room was carried out by making the physical condition, level of use and duplication as a reference in selecting library materials. The stamp "removed from the library collection" proves that the library material is no longer owned by the library and library materials that have been heavily damaged and have low levels of use and library materials with many duplicates will not be returned to the shelf but will be stored or donated. The exchange of collections or grants for weeded library materials is carried out by taking into account the level of use and the number of expands on these library materials. placing the weeded collection in the warehouse first, first, it will first pull the completeness of the collection, such as a book card catalog which will later be used as an archive for the library. Endometriosis is an estrogen-dependent disease causing pelvic pain and infertility and there is still limited knowledge of the pathogenesis. Hydrosalpinx is commonly seen in a heterogeneous spectrum of pathologies of distal tubal occlusion. In general, collection of fluid in uterine tubes occur as the end stage of pyosalpinx or as the advenced stage of endometriosis with pelvic adhesion. In this report we present a very rarely seen case that is called intraluminal tubal endometriosis mimicking hydrosalpinx without pelvic adhesion in an infertile patient. The clinical features and the management of intraluminal tubal endometriosis case which is very rare cause of enlarged tuba uterina in an infertile patient discussed.

Type specimens from the collection of beetles (Coleoptera) deposited in the Department of Entomology, National Museum, Prague, are currently being catalogued. In this part of the catalogue dealing with the Staphylinini subtribe Philonthina (Staphylinidae: Staphylininae) we present information on types of 278 species level taxa. Except for the general collection, the type material comes mostly from the recently acquired collection of the late Lubomír Hromádka. A new substitute name, Philonthus acervulus nom. nov., is proposed for Philonthus zosterops Hromádka, 2013, a junior primary homonym of Philonthus zosterops Hromádka, 2011. One new combination is established: Eccoptolonthus terezae (Hromádka, 2016) comb. nov. from Pseudohesperus Hayashi, 2008. Philonthus zosterops Hromádka, 2011 is synonymized with P. mesophoyx Hromádka, 2016, syn. nov. Correct original spellings of Philonthus terathopius Hromádka, 2012 and Philonthus crecopsis Hromádka, 2013 are fixed. The type locality and distribution of Philonthus camelus Hromádka, 2008 is corrected from Tanzania: Kilimandjaro to the Republic of the Congo: Bouansa.
